Производительность SS6

Евгений | Светим.рф | Люструм.рф

Приветствую!

Ответ моего сервера составляет около 0.9 сек., что очень много. Плохо для SEO, плохо для людей.

При этом ресурсы сервера загружены совсем чуть-чуть!


Мерил на 2х VPS от разных хостеров (разница примерно в 0.1 сек.):

1. VPS от IHC.ru (мой действующий хостер):

CPU:2000 MHz

RAM:2048 МB

HDD (не SSD)

(Тариф "Земля", Open VZ, Cent OS 6, nginx+apach)


2. VPS от infobox.ru:

CPU:2000 MHz х 2

RAM:2048 МB

HDD (не SSD)

(Тариф VPS-2048, Open VZ, Cent OS 6)


Мерил на 2х VPS от разных хостеров (разница примерно в 0.1 сек.):

Вопрос. Как снизить ответ сервера до 0,2сек. (так просит гугл) или ниже?

Отписывайтесь, у кого какой хостинг и время!

Мерил https://webopulsar.ru/test/

Мой сайт http://светим.рф





21 июля 2015
  • https://developers.google.com/speed/pagespeed/insi...

    - выполняем рекомендации...

    из того что сразу в глаза бросается - слайдшоу не оптимизировано, куча js подключено в шапке, jquery - не через облако и т.д.


    Вообщем оптимизировать вполне реально работу вашего сайта.

    support@welldi-studio.ru - пишите мне я посмотрю помогу...


    P.S. у меня большое количество проектов на Земле от ihc.ru стоит ;).

  • А зачем JS через облако подключать? Ради CDN?

    Картинки то как на ответ сервера влияют?

    Все JS нужные. Некоторые скрипты плагины подключают, поэтому все (или почти все) в 1 файл не получится.


    Вот тест взял у IHS на SSD дисках. Потестю, отпишусь, может с вами попробуем поработать, если хостинг не поможет.


    Вообще я тестировал чистый SS6 (пару плагинов, тема дефолт, 500 товаров) на той же земле, было примерно 350мс., что тоже не очень.

  • Потому, что "поставил плагин и работает", это для массового применения.

    Меняете плагины, собираете js, минифицируете, убираете из head. Оптимизируете тему дизайна. Част css делаете inline, часть минифицируете, часть объединяете в общий файл.

    Вопреки расхожему представлению вовсе необязательно js в хвост. Оно в body хоть в начале будет, можно сделать загрузку по onload страницы.

    Не забудьте хорошо подумать над каждым вызовом $wa->shop->products(), $wa->shop->category(), $wa->shop->features() в шаблонах — так ли уж необходимо?

  • вообщем на сервере с ssd чуть получше. До 700мс. В среднем 600. Результат не удовлетворительный. Будем переделывать шаблон и возможно плагины, коих много накопилось.

  • Поскольку у вас vps попробуйте поиграться с mod_pagespeed для апача. Оптимизацию изображений лучше сразу отключить :). И js он как-то странно обрабатывал, иногда, нечасто, скрипты у нас переставали работать. После этого мы его выключили. Возможно, у вас хватит терпения настроить его лучше. :))

  • А зачем JS через облако подключать? - ради ускорения загрузки

    Картинки то как на ответ сервера влияют? - на скорость загрузки страницы влияют максимально...

    От части плагинов вообще можно отказаться, в пользу решений встроенных в сам шаблон. Собственно оптимизировать картинки, js не используемые сквозную на сайте разместить только на страницах где надо ;)

    Смотрим так же на анализ самого кода шаблона:

    https://validator.w3.org/check?uri=http%3A%2F%2F%D1%81%D0%B2%D0%B5%D1%82%D0%B8%D0%BC.%D1%80%D1%84%2F&charset=%28detect+automatically%29&doctype=Inline&group=0

    начинаем с прописывания доктайпа (первая строка <!DOCTYPE html> Index.html вашей темы...) и т.д. Вообще много чего стоит сделать. В любом случаи оптимизировать что на вашем сайте есть.



  • Михаил, Евгения беспокоит скорость генерации html, а не скорость загрузки всей страницы. :)

  • Сергей, спасибо! Сейчас буду экспериментировать.

    Михаил, спасибо! Не думаю что JS в облаке как то ощутимо может влиять на ответ сервера. По картинкам - у меня настроен кэш браузера. Один раз загрузил, потом летает все. За то в максимальном качестве, что для моего товара может быть значимо (спорно, учитывая разные мониторы)

    По плагинам. Решений SS6 в принципе не достаточно для нормального магазина. Как реализовать стандартными средствами, например, удобные фильтры товаров, бренды с описаниями (без описаний нет SEO), корзина в 1 шаг...продолжать?

    По валидации. Не о ней речь. :) Это позже посмотрю. Полносностью валидно не получится из-за плагинов, которые через хуки лезут. Плагины переписывать и отключать обновление ради валидации не вижу смысла. Да доктайп спасибо, поправил. Где то я косякнул, нормально раньше было, я смотрел.

  • Legonavt 22 июля 2015 08:49

    У меня среднее значение (без запроса Head) Ожидание ответа: 171mc Загрузка ответа: 46mc

  • Павел Анатольевич, подскажите, что за хостинг и какой тариф.

  • Павел Анатольевич, подскажите, что за хостинг и какой тариф.

  • Не реклама, а рекомендация проверенного - beget.ru :)

    Работает просто моментально с севера,юга,запада РФ и Украины. C других мест не тестил.

  • beget.ru - VPN нету :( Сервер дорого. Просто хостинг не устраивает, т.к. пользуюсь Cron, сжатием gzip и много еще какие настройки нужны.

  • beget.ru - VPN нету :( Сервер дорого. Просто хостинг не устраивает, т.к. пользуюсь Cron, сжатием gzip и много еще какие настройки нужны.

  • Legonavt 22 июля 2015 09:49

    Сайт www.легомаркет.рф Хостинг https://sprinthost.ru тариф оптимум

  • http://www.rusonyx.ru/hosting/vps/prices/. Тариф у нас старый, но аналогичен нынешнему Root Server Plus. 12 т. в год.

    [реферальные ссылки запрещены]

  • Коль пошла такая пьянка.. ))

    Сейчас перехожу на тариф типа Root Server Plu, но чуть дешевле 11 т.р. / год, и на SSD дисках. Называется SSD:2

    Проверенно, сайт там работает быстрей. Технология на основе KVM, т.е. без воровства мощностей (оверселла)

    http://ihc.ru/

    В общей сложности проверил на 3х VDS

    1. http://ihc.ru/ - лучшие, знаю их не один год, поддержка очень радует. Очень надежны.

    2. http://infobox.ru - очень хорошая поддержка (чуть дольше отвечают чем у ИХЦ), нет VPS c SSD, потому они отпадают, скорость работы ниже. По цене лучше всех (учитывая, что поддержка бесплатна). По надежности не знаю, сидел на них пару часов :)

    3. http://firstvds.ru/ - цены ниже, если не пользоваться поддержкой. Бесплатной поддержки почти нет, никогда не отвечают. Платная - 450 руб. за 5 запросов в месяц. Скорость сайта чуть ниже чем у остальных. Вообще, там не понравилось отношение к клиенту. Если что-то случится до них не достучитесь. :(


    Также давным давно сидел на мастерхосте и зеноне - на них советую даже не смотреть. Если конечно там принципиально отношение не изменилось, но это вряд ли.

    [реферальные ссылки запрещены]

  • Легомаркет - привет из Тулы :)

  • Selectel гляньте, может устроит. Поддержкой практически не пользовался, но несколько вопросов возникало - отвечали быстро и качественно.

  • Legonavt 23 июля 2015 04:23

    Привет Евгений!!!!

  • Раз у вас VPS почему не хотите от апача отказаться и использовать связку nginx+fcgi.

    У меня отклик сразу раза в 2,5 уменьшился.

    В админке так прям на глазах увеличилась скорость ленивой подгрузки списка товаров.

  • Константин, планируется сделать nginx+pagespeed+Memcache. Надеюсь сегодня ночь решить уже проблему эту

  • У меня несколько сайтов у этих ребят висит

    https://itldc.com/

    как на VDS, так и на своем серваке.

    Поддержка радует - отвечают очень быстро, делают даже то, что не должны (типа ответов на кучу дуратских вопросов, установки оси и т.д.). Денег за поддержку не берут (ну может если совсем что-то там напридумывать серьезно - и попросят)

  • Arti 13 августа 2015 10:47

    Мало купить сервер нужно его еще правильно настроить.

    Я для проекта именно этого движка тоже арендовал VPS.

    Но выбрал следующие штуки:

    • Nginx - основной веб-сервер. Причем не просто поставил и забыл, а настроил каждый параметр под своё железо.
    • Php-fpm - на сегодняшний день считается самым быстрым. Тоже не забыть поиграть с настройками.
    • APC - кэш для php файлов. Аналогично, не брезгуем сходить в настройки.
    • Mysql / MariaDB - поставили и запустили скрипт mysqltuner, чтобы получить подходящий конфиг.
    • Postfix - главный за почту, настроен dkim, spf, dmarc
    • Без панели управления, демоны которой тоже жрут ресурсы. Да и зачем она, если они все любят затирать конфиги сервисов.


    PageSpeed ставил на другие сервера для других проектов, но сюда решил не ставить, потому что с ним бывает не удобно.

    Memcache - не знаю, умеет ли SS6 работать с ним, но на одном сервере поставил его для хранения сессий php, пока полет нормальный. Но пока ставить к магазину не вижу смысла его. Сама по себе установка memcache не дает прироста в скорости работы.

    Ну и так, жду когда появится php7 и вебасист с ним будет работать, т.к. там обещают значительное ускорение производительности.


  • komkom 1 сентября 2015 07:11

    Коль пошла такая пьянка.. ))

    Сейчас перехожу на тариф типа Root Server Plu, но чуть дешевле 11 т.р. / год, и на SSD дисках. Называется SSD:2<<<

    То есть сейчас сидите на этом тарифе? Вроде нормально летает)

    Подыскиваю хост, приходится съезжать от фастов( из за персональных данных.

  • да на нем). В 3 раза быстрей сайт заработал. Пока очень доволен)

  • Антон Антон 2 сентября 2015 05:50

    Господа, доброго дня. Нужен совет, прошу прощения, если не в тему.

    Подскажите, куда можно обратиться за грамотной настройкой выделенного сервера под Webasyst? Сам, к сожалению, в этом не разбираюсь, ресурсов хостинга не хватает, хотелось бы изначально сделать все верно.

    И да, сервер думается взять у ihor хостинг. Что скажете?

  • komkom 2 сентября 2015 12:11

    >>>>>И да, сервер думается взять у ihor хостинг. Что скажете?

    Вот недавно шеф задавал там такой же почти вопрос http://searchengines.guru/showpost.php?p=13954761&...

  • komkom 2 сентября 2015 12:12

    >>>>Евгений Лысенков | Светим.рф

    Вчера 20:59

    да на нем). В 3 раза быстрей сайт заработал. Пока очень доволен)

    Спасибо, то же склоняюсь сюда несколько проектов закинуть.

  • Владимир Keys-Shop 7 сентября 2015 02:07

    Какое мнение о хостинге от RU-CENTER, Хостинг-Центр http://www.hc.ru/ru/services/hosting/



Чтобы добавить комментарий, зарегистрируйтесь или войдите